Написать бутлодер на stm32f107

7 000 руб. за проект
09 декабря 2019, 17:27 • 3 отклика • 48 просмотров
Необходимо написать бутлодер, который будет перепрошивать самого себя байтами, которые примет по usb (виртуальный com-порт).
Для временного хранилища будет использоваться внешняя флеш-память w25q64.
Программа должна посчитать контрольную сумму основной прошивки, лежащей в мк и сравнить с суммой, которая лежит в конце прошивки. Если сходится - перейти к исполнению основной программы. Если же не сошлось - перейти в режим ожидания прошивки от usb. По команде принять все байты, записать их во внешнюю флеш, сравнить crc и перепрошить микроконтроллер.

Желательно, но не обязательно писать код в Keil.
Можем использовать безопасную сделку.
Отзывы
Рекомендую Сергея как ответственного исполнителя! Вежлив, пунктуален, мастер своего дела!
5 лет назад
R50 a76963e73362608082c7c7517c385ed0
Фрилансер
Отличный, вежливый и грамотный заказчик.
Работать было просто и приятно.
Своевременная оплата.
Однозначно рекомендую!
5 лет назад